The Finnish Spitz, also known as the Finnish Hunting Dog, is a striking and spirited breed recognised for its beautiful red-gold coat and fox-like face. As the national dog of Finland, it has long been treasured in Scandinavian countries for its intelligence, alertness, and lively personality. Originally bred as a hunting dog for tracking and barking at game birds, the Finnish Spitz is now equally cherished as a devoted family companion.
Medium-sized, agile, and full of character, the Finnish Spitz has a thick double coat that helps it withstand cold climates. Their lively, expressive eyes and upright, plumed tail give them a charming and alert appearance. They are known for their courage and loyalty, as well as their cheerful and friendly temperament.
The breed forms strong bonds with its family and has a natural affinity for children, making it a wonderful addition to active households. Intelligent, adaptable, and affectionate, the Finnish Spitz thrives on attention, play, and regular exercise. With proper training and socialisation, they are as happy in a family home as they are in a working role.
